Baseball legend Pete Rose dies at 83
Pete Rose, the all-time major league leader in hits and games played who was banned for life for betting on baseball, died Monday, ESPN reported. Phillies finish against Nats with eye on NL's top record
The Philadelphia Phillies have already clinched the National League East title and a first-round bye into the NL Division Series.
